1.This is the match of the test set port which has been selected as the source port. The test set intercon- nect reflection port must be terminated with a load standard from either the 85036B/E calibration kit (for the 87075C).

2.This is the match of any test port that is unselected (not in the measurement path). Only the source port of the test set is selected when you make a reflection measurement with 1-port calibration. Only the source and load ports of the test set are selected when you make a transmission or reflection mea- surement with 2-port calibration.

3.This is the match of the test set port which has been selected as the load port. A transmission or 2-port measurement is required for a test port to be selected as the load port. The test set interconnect trans- mission port must be terminated with a load standard from either the 85036B/E calibration kit (for the 87075C).

4.This is the match of the test set interconnect ports (transmission and reflection ports) with the test set in transmission, or 2-port mode. The selected test set test ports must be terminated with load standards from either the 85036B/E calibration kit (for the 87075C).

5.This is crosstalk of the test set measured between the test set’s interconnect ports, with shorts on the selected test ports. Crosstalk is computed by normalizing the result of an isolation measurement to a through measurement between the two ports such that the path losses are taken into account. Isolation is defined as the transmission signal measured between any two ports of the test system when these two ports are terminated with shorts. The specification assumes that the test set crosstalk has not been calibrated. Adjacent ports are defined as: 1&2, 3&4, 5&6, 7&8, 9&10, and 11&12.
